Step 1: Inspection and Assessment
Our technicians will conduct a thorough inspection of your insulation to identify the extent of the damage. We’ll use specialized equipment to detect moisture levels and assess the severity of the issue. This is where the magic happens.
Step 2: Water Extraction and Drying
Once we’ve identified the problem areas, our team will use advanced equipment to extract excess water and dry out your insulation. We’ll use specialized fans and dehumidifiers to speed up the drying process and prevent further damage. This is where the real work begins.
Step 3: Mold and Mildew Remediation
If we’ve detected mold or mildew growth, our team will use specialized techniques to remove it safely and effectively. We’ll use antimicrobial treatments to prevent future growth and ensure your insulation remains healthy. This is crucial for your health and safety.
Step 4: Insulation Repair and Replacement
Depending on the extent of the damage, our team may need to repair or replace your insulation. We’ll use high-quality materials and techniques to ensure your insulation is restored to its original condition. This is where we get it right.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Verification
Once the restoration process is complete, our technicians will conduct a final inspection to ensure the job is done correctly. We’ll verify that your insulation is dry, healthy, and functioning as intended. We stand behind our work.

Insulation Water Damage Restoration Cost In Chelsea, MA
The cost of Insulation Water Damage Restoration can vary depending on the severity of the issue,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Chelsea, MA. Our team will provide a free estimate after conducting an on-site assessment. Get an accurate quote today.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Inspection and Assessment | $200 – $500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area |
| Water Extraction and Drying | $500 – $2,000 | Amount of water, type of equipment needed |
| Mold and Mildew Remediation | $1,000 – $3,000 | Severity of mold or mildew growth, type of treatment needed |
| Insulation Repair or Replacement | $1,500 – $5,000 | Type of insulation, size of affected area |
| Final Inspection and Verification | $200 – $500 | Complexity of the job, type of equipment needed |
